#!/usr/bin/env bash
### usrlog.sh -- Shell CLI REPL command logs in userspace (per $VIRTUAL_ENV)
#
# Log shell commands with metadata as tab-separated lines to ${_USRLOG}
# with a shell identifier to differentiate between open windows,
# testing/screencast flows, etc
#
# By default, _TERM_ID will be set to a random string prefixed with '#'
# by the `stid()` bash function (`_usrlog_set__TERM_ID()`)
#
# * _TERM_ID can be set to any string;
# * _TERM_ID is displayed in the PS1 prompt
# * _TERM_ID is displayed in the window title
# * _TERM_ID is reset to __TERM_ID upon 'deactivate'
# (westurner/dotfiles//etc/bash/07-bashrc.virtualenvwrapper.sh:
# TODO: virtualenvwrapper, conda)
#
# Environment Variables:
#
# __USRLOG (str): default -usrlog.log file (~/-usrlog.log)
# _USRLOG (str): current -usrlog.log file to append REPL command strings to
# _TERM_ID (str): a terminal identifier with which command loglines will
# be appended (default: _usrlog_randstr)
#

function _usrlog_set_HIST {
# _usrlog_set_HIST() -- set shell $HIST<...> variables
# see HISTSIZE and HISTFILESIZE in bash(1)
HISTSIZE=1000
HISTFILESIZE=1000000
#avoid duplicating datetimes in .usrlog
#HISTTIMEFORMAT="%Y-%m-%dT%H:%M:%S%z" (iso8601)
#HISTTIMEFORMAT="%t%Y-%m-%dT%H:%M:%S%z%t"
# note that HOSTNAME and USER come from the environ
# and MUST be evaluated at the time HISTTIMEFORMAT is set.
HISTTIMEFORMAT="%t%Y-%m-%dT%H:%M:%S%z%t${HOSTNAME}%t${USER}%t\$\$%t" # %n "
#don't put duplicate lines in the history. See bash(1) for more options
# ... or force ignoredups and ignorespace
# HISTCONTROL=ignoredups:ignorespace
HISTCONTROL=ignoredups:ignorespace
_usrlog_set_HISTFILE
if [ -n "$ZSH_VERSION" ]; then
setopt APPEND_HISTORY
setopt EXTENDED_HISTORY
elif [ -n "$BASH" ] ; then
# append current lines to history
history -a
# append to the history file, don't overwrite it
# https://www.gnu.org/software/bash/manual/html_node/The-Shopt-Builtin.html#The-Shopt-Builtin
shopt -s histappend > /dev/null 2>&1
# replace newlines with semicolons
shopt -s cmdhist > /dev/null 2>&1
shopt -s lithist > /dev/null 2>&1
# enable autocd (if available)
shopt -s autocd > /dev/null 2>&1
fi
}
